ALEXANDRIA, Va., June 12 -- United States Patent no. 12,301,689, issued on May 13, was assigned to Comcast Cable Communications LLC (Philadelphia).

"Content delivery network routing using border gateway protocol" was invented by Brian Field (Evergreen, Colo.), Jan Van Doorn (Castle Rock, Colo.) and Jim Hall (Centennial, Colo.).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"An announcement protocol may allow disparate, and previously incompatible, content delivery network caches to exchange information and cache content for one another.
